India and Middle East ever more popular


Maersk has introduced a new maritime service to meet rising demand for transport links between India and the Gulf Markets.

 

The Shaheen Express calls the ports of Mundra, Pipavav, Jebel Ali, Dammam, and Jebel Ali and back to Mundra, connecting India, United Arab Emirates (UAE) and Saudi Arabia. Two vessels with a nominal capacity of 1,700 teu each are deployed on a weekly basis.

 

The India-UAE comprehensive economic partnership agreement (Cepa) entered into force in May 2022, resulting in an increase of trade between the two countries.

 

The main commodities are FMCG (fast moving consumer goods) such as electronics, perishables such as foodstuff, retail goods including textile and apparel, and chemicals. Sealead, OOCL and TS Lines also started an India - UAE to East Africa service just recently. (sh)
